Transaction 693a2fc409ddd96409e79e2e033da458fa1366f5513f770b44677e6bfb7d495b

1 Input
2 Outputs
  • 693a2fc409ddd96409e79e2e033da458fa1366f5513f770b44677e6bfb7d495b:0
  • value  33191156041
    address  1LcsxMbzMyvAxSuhU4eyqZXefy4Lx2Veyx
  • 693a2fc409ddd96409e79e2e033da458fa1366f5513f770b44677e6bfb7d495b:1
  • value  145000000
    address  1MvS85KooTFWLNWME5gNfEgsuhHKgaaYAA